What Does Chronic Micro Vascular Ischemia With Empty Sella Signify?

MRI the comments is; no intracranial lesion found to account for the clinical symptoms and signs, no lesion of the optic chiasm is seen. There are periventricular white matter changes which are most likely to reflect chronic micro vascular ischaemia. Incidental empty sella. Could you tell me what the mean for me. Thank you. Carmen

Neurologist, Surgical 's  Response
Hi ,chronic micro vascular ischemia is age related changes and carries no significance.

Empty sella is also incidental finding.
If not causing any symptoms then nothing to worry ,Thanks.
